Edmund "Ted" Lewis (born October 18, 1969 in Bellingham, Massachusetts) is an American voice actor who does work for 4K Media, Central Park Media, TAJ Productions, DuArt Film and Video, and NYAV Post. Primarily, he is involved with anime dub voice work. He is also known as Ed Paul and Ed Paulson. He was also one of the script writers for Pokémon Chronicles.
